Legendary Bash is the Legendary counterpart of Bash, exclusive to the original Toys' R' Us Legendary Pack (with Legendary Chop Chop and Legendary Spyro).
Background
Biography
For centuries, Skylanders have competed in gladiator-style events inside epic arenas of sport, where only the greatest of combatants become immortalized as magical, golden statues that stand watch as guardians. These are the Legendary Skylanders. Whenever the world is in peril, special Portal Masters can bring these statues to life and summon the Legendary Skylanders to defend Skylands against any evil that threatens it.
Gameplay
Legendary Bash has the same abilities as Bash. His Console Stats are slightly higher, but this has little effect on the actual gameplay. Finding Bash's Soul Gem will also unlock the new ability for Legendary Bash.
Stats
These are the starting and maximum Statistics for this Skylander in the Skylanders games.
- Health: 310 (max. 620)
- Speed: 35 (max. 83)
- Armor: 24 (max. 94)
- Critical Hit: 20 (max. 70)
- Elemental Power: 25 (max. 75)
